BD03 GXB is a 2003 Isuzu Tf in Green with a 2,499cc diesel engine. This vehicle has been through 20 MOT tests with a personal pass rate of 80%.
Across all 2003 Isuzu Tf models, the average MOT pass rate is 68.3% with a typical mileage of 76,073 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Isuzu Tf fails its MOT is shock absorber has an excessively worn bush, accounting for 1,460 recorded failures. If you're considering buying BD03 GXB, it's worth having these areas checked by a mechanic before committing.
The Isuzu Tf typically stays on UK roads for around 27 years. At 23 years old, this Isuzu Tf is approaching the upper end of the typical lifespan for this model.
